blob: ec8d084c2cf786961927d4435d03b7a8bb12d583 [file] [log] [blame]
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01 Transitional//EN" "http://www.w3.org/TR/html4/loose.dtd">
<!-- NewPage -->
<html lang="en">
<head>
<!-- Generated by javadoc -->
<me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
<title>org.apache.calcite.sql2rel (Apache Calcite API)</title>
<link rel="stylesheet" type="text/css" href="../../../../stylesheet.css" title="Style">
<script type="text/javascript" src="../../../../script.js"></script>
</head>
<body>
<h1 class="bar"><a href="../../../../org/apache/calcite/sql2rel/package-summary.html" target="classFrame">org.apache.calcite.sql2rel</a></h1>
<div class="indexContainer">
<h2 title="Interfaces">Interfaces</h2>
<ul title="Interfaces">
<li><a href="AuxiliaryConverter.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">AuxiliaryConverter</span></a></li>
<li><a href="InitializerContext.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">InitializerContext</span></a></li>
<li><a href="InitializerExpressionFactory.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">InitializerExpressionFactory</span></a></li>
<li><a href="RelStructuredTypeFlattener.SelfFlatteningRel.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">RelStructuredTypeFlattener.SelfFlatteningRel</span></a></li>
<li><a href="SqlNodeToRexConverter.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SqlNodeToRexConverter</span></a></li>
<li><a href="SqlRexContext.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SqlRexContext</span></a></li>
<li><a href="SqlRexConvertlet.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SqlRexConvertlet</span></a></li>
<li><a href="SqlRexConvertletTable.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SqlRexConvertletTable</span></a></li>
<li><a href="SqlToRelConverter.Config.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SqlToRelConverter.Config</span></a></li>
<li><a href="SubQueryConverter.html" title="interface in org.apache.calcite.sql2rel" target="classFrame"><span class="interfaceName">SubQueryConverter</span></a></li>
</ul>
<h2 title="Classes">Classes</h2>
<ul title="Classes">
<li><a href="AuxiliaryConverter.Impl.html" title="class in org.apache.calcite.sql2rel" target="classFrame">AuxiliaryConverter.Impl</a></li>
<li><a href="CorrelationReferenceFinder.html" title="class in org.apache.calcite.sql2rel" target="classFrame">CorrelationReferenceFinder</a></li>
<li><a href="CorrelationReferenceFinder.MyRexVisitor.html" title="class in org.apache.calcite.sql2rel" target="classFrame">CorrelationReferenceFinder.MyRexVisitor</a></li>
<li><a href="DeduplicateCorrelateVariables.html" title="class in org.apache.calcite.sql2rel" target="classFrame">DeduplicateCorrelateVariables</a></li>
<li><a href="DeduplicateCorrelateVariables.DeduplicateCorrelateVariablesShuttle.html" title="class in org.apache.calcite.sql2rel" target="classFrame">DeduplicateCorrelateVariables.DeduplicateCorrelateVariablesShuttle</a></li>
<li><a href="NullInitializerExpressionFactory.html" title="class in org.apache.calcite.sql2rel" target="classFrame">NullInitializerExpressionFactory</a></li>
<li><a href="ReflectiveConvertletTable.html" title="class in org.apache.calcite.sql2rel" target="classFrame">ReflectiveConvertletTable</a></li>
<li><a href="RelDecorrelator.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ator</a></li>
<li><a href="RelDecorrelator.CorDef.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.CorDef</a></li>
<li><a href="RelDecorrelator.CorelMap.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.CorelMap</a></li>
<li><a href="RelDecorrelator.CorelMapBuilder.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.CorelMapBuilder</a></li>
<li><a href="RelDecorrelator.CorRef.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.CorRef</a></li>
<li><a href="RelDecorrelator.DecorrelateRexShuttle.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.DecorrelateRexShuttle</a></li>
<li><a href="RelDecorrelator.Frame.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elDecorrelator.Frame</a></li>
<li><a href="RelFieldTrimmer.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elFieldTrimmer</a></li>
<li><a href="RelFieldTrimmer.TrimResult.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elFieldTrimmer.TrimResult</a></li>
<li><a href="RelStructuredTypeFlattener.html" title="class in org.apache.calcite.sql2rel" target="classFrame">RelStructuredTypeFlattener</a></li>
<li><a href="SqlNodeToRexConverterImpl.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lNodeToRexConverterImpl</a></li>
<li><a href="SqlToRelConverter.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ter</a></li>
<li><a href="SqlToRelConverter.AggregateFinder.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.AggregateFinder</a></li>
<li><a href="SqlToRelConverter.ConfigBuilder.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.ConfigBuilder</a></li>
<li><a href="SqlToRelConverter.ConfigImpl.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.ConfigImpl</a></li>
<li><a href="SqlToRelConverter.CorrelationUse.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.CorrelationUse</a></li>
<li><a href="SqlToRelConverter.DeferredLookup.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.DeferredLookup</a></li>
<li><a href="SqlToRelConverter.LookupContext.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.LookupContext</a></li>
<li><a href="SqlToRelConverter.SubQuery.html" title="class in org.apache.calcite.sql2rel" target="classFrame">SqlToRelConverter.SubQuery</a></li>
<li><a href="StandardConvertletTable.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able</a></li>
<li><a href="StandardConvertletTable.AvgVarianceCon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.AvgVarianceConvertlet</a></li>
<li><a href="StandardConvertletTable.GreatestCon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.GreatestConvertlet</a></li>
<li><a href="StandardConvertletTable.RegrCovarianceCon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.RegrCovarianceConvertlet</a></li>
<li><a href="StandardConvertletTable.TimestampAddCon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.TimestampAddConvertlet</a></li>
<li><a href="StandardConvertletTable.TimestampDiffCon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.TimestampDiffConvertlet</a></li>
<li><a href="StandardConvertletTable.TrimConvertlet.html" title="class in org.apache.calcite.sql2rel" target="classFrame">StandardConvertletTable.TrimConvertlet</a></li>
</ul>
</div>
</body>
</html>